Compare all specifications:
2011 Volkswagen Touareg | 1989 Honda Integra | |
Make | Volkswagen | Honda |
Model | Touareg | Integra |
Year Released | 2011 | 1989 |
Body Type | SUV | Hatchback |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 3000 cc | 1500 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| in-line |
Horse Power | 225 HP | 113 HP |
Fuel Type | Diesel | Gasoline |
Drive Type | 4WD | Front |
Transmission Type | Automatic | Manual |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 5 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 3 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4796 mm | 4285 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1941 mm | 1665 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1732 mm | 1290 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2893 mm | 2450 mm |
